Tips For Selecting A Drug Rehab Facility In Carbon County, Pennsylvania
Choosing an addiction recovery center can be difficult, especially if you do not know what to look for.
To make the process easier, and to help you make an informed choice, we have listed some of the key considerations to keep in mind when looking for a rehabilitation program.
When choosing a drug and alcohol rehab center, consider the following:
- Check the rehab center’s accreditations and certifications, as these are reliable indicators of whether or not quality care is provided. Check for accreditation from trusted organizations such as The Joint Commission or the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ities (CARF), and certifications from LegitScript or SAMHSA.
- Understand the available levels of care, such as inpatient, outpatient, and aftercare services. Consider your or your loved one’s needs when determining which level of care is appropriate.
- Ask about customization of treatment plans, since everyone’s journey to recovery is unique. Centers that offer tailored treatments are generally more effective. Additionally, some rehab centers may offer specialized programs, such as those for LGBTQ+ people, veterans, or adolescents.
- Investigate post-treatment support options, because ongoing support is often crucial for long-term recovery. Ask if the facility offers aftercare planning, alumni programs, or partnerships with community resources.
- If you plan on using private or public health insurance to help pay for treatment, be sure to verify coverage with your insurance provider and the rehab center before beginning treatment.

Can I Find Dual Diagnosis Treatment Programs In Pennsylvania?
Yes, many addiction treatment centers in Pennsylvania offer dual diagnosis treatment programs.
These programs are designed to address both substance use disorders and any co-occurring mental health disorders, like depression or PTSD, at the same time.
Do Addiction Recovery Centers In Carbon County, Pennsylvania, Accept Medicaid?
Not every addiction recovery center in Carbon County, PA, accepts Pennsylvania Medicaid for addiction treatment, but some do.
It is essential to check with each facility individually to confirm insurance coverage prior to enrollment.
Are There Addiction Treatment Programs In Carbon County, Pennsylvania, For Pregnant Women?
Some local treatment centers provide specialized addiction treatment for pregnant women.
These programs can help expectant mothers safely overcome drug and alcohol addiction while at the same time helping ensure the health and safety of the developing baby.
